Job DescriptionMust be willing to be assigned abroad
Qualifications:
- Advanced degree (Master's or equivalent) in Disaster Risk Management, Emergency Management, Public Administration, or related fields.
- At least 10 years of professional experience in disaster response planning, emergency operations, and incident management, with a focus on multi-hazard environments.
- Proven track record in supporting government agencies or humanitarian organizations in the design, implementation, and evaluation of disaster response systems, including Emergency Operations Centers (EOCs), logistics, and public alerting.
- Demonstrated experience in multi-stakeholder coordination, capacity building, and institutional analysis for disaster response.
- Familiarity with modern ICT, information management systems, and public alerting protocols relevant to disaster response.
-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ills; ability to produce high-quality reports in English and Filipino.
- Experience and familiarity with disaster response systems and practices in the Philippines are essential.

The Sales Administrator is responsible for generating, qualifying, and converting leads into business opportunities across Emergency Management Preparedness services, including training, evacuation diagrams, emergency plans, and compliance documentation. This role ensures a proactive approach to client engagement, contributes to business growth, and supports the organisation's mission of building safer, more resilient workplaces.
What you will do:
- Lead Generation & Qualification: Identify potential clients through outbound calls, database research, and referrals. Qualify prospects to ensure alignment with business services and compliance requirements.
- Client Engagement: Initiate and maintain professional communication with decision-makers, clearly articulating the value of emergency management preparedness services. Tailor conversations to client needs and priorities.
- Sales Conversion: Issue simple quotes using company templates, and close sales opportunities in line with revenue targets.
- Client Management: Accurately record, update, and track all client interactions, opportunities, and follow-ups in the system. Maintain data integrity for reporting and forecasting.
- Pipeline Development: Proactively build and nurture a pipeline of prospects to support business growth objectives and reduce dependency on inbound opportunities.
- Product Knowledge: Maintain up-to-date knowledge of emergency management products and services, industry standards (e.g., AS3745), and compliance requirements to position solutions credibly.
- Collaboration: Work closely with Project Managers, Coordinators, and Graphics teams to ensure smooth handover of confirmed projects and client expectations.
- Performance Reporting: Provide weekly status updates on sales activities, opportunities won/lost, and pipeline health. Highlight challenges and recommend process improvements.
- Quality & Compliance: Ensure all sales activities comply with company policies, industry regulations, and mandatory SHEQ obligations.
- Commercial Administration: Support accurate sales documentation, including purchase order confirmations through portals, quote approvals, and general portal management.
